BASS METALS PROGRESSES EXPLORATION AT MILLIE’S REWARD LITHIUM PROJECT

Bass Metals Limited (ASX: “BSM”) (the “Company”) is pleased to provide an update to shareholders regarding the considerable progress made to date at the Millie’s Reward lithium project, located in central Madagascar.

To date Phase 1 activities has identified 8 priority prospects which are undergoing further field prospecting and mapping, with 4 selected as high priority prospects for potential drilling in the second half of 2018:

  1. The Ampatsikahitra prospect; the pegmatite occurs over approx. 500 m, with Li2O grades up to 7.08%.

  2. The Ilapa prospect; the pegmatite occurs over approx. 700 m, with Li2O grades up to 1.79%.

  3. The Manjaka prospect; the pegmatite occurs over approx. 300 m, with Li2O grades up to 6.93%.

  4. The Vietnam prospect; the pegmatite occurs over approx. 100 m, with Li2O grades up to 6.91%.

In summary, recent activities include:

Tsarafara Prospect:

  • Outlined extend of known artisanal workings

  • Identified further historical artisanal workings

  • Geological observations with identification of further spodumene-bearing outcrops

Ilapa Prospect:

  • Completed 295m of soil sampling

  • Augering and collection of 28 samples

  • Drying and sieving of 112 samples

  • Identified historical artisanal workings

  • Geological observations and sampling

  • 9 rock-chip samples collected

Ampatsikahitra Prospect:

  • Completed 330m of sampling

  • Augering and collection of 34 samples

  • Drying and sieving of 136 samples

  • Identified further historical artisanal workings

  • General mapping and sampling (47 samples)

  • 15 rock-chip samples collected from main outcrop

Tsararano Prospect:

  • Geological observations and sampling

  • 5 rock-chip samples collected

Vietnam Prospect:

  • Geological observations and sampling

  • 2 rock-chip samples collected

In addition, preparation of 206 samples is in progress at the Ominis Laboratory in Antananarivo, for export to South Africa for certified laboratory analysis.

It is also considered important to note that the lithium-bearing pegmatites sampled in the project area represent only what was observed largely at surface. It is considered probable that other pegmatites may occur beneath the regolith cover.

ABOUT THE GRAPHMADA LARGE FLAKE GRAPHITE MINE

Bass Metals Ltd. is one of a few publicly listed large flake graphite producers in the world. The Company 100% owns and operates the Graphmada large flake graphite mine, Bass’ flagship project, located in eastern Madagascar. Madagascar has been a recognized producer and exporter of premium graphite for over 100 years and sets the world standard for product quality and flake size. The Graphmada mine has 40-year mining permits in place, 20-year

ABOUT THE MILLIE’S REWARD PROJECT

Millie’s Reward is a highly prospective conventional spodumene hosted Li2O deposit located in Madagascar. A majority of the visible pegmatitic dykes and sills within the permits are over 10 metres in thickness, with swells in areas of up to 40 metres in thickness, while being up to several hundred metres in length.

Adjacent to the project area is the Holcim Talc Mine, which has a sealed road for product transport and grid power installed. In addition to the potential access of this infrastructure, Millie’s Reward has

The Project area has been subjected to very little modern geological assessment, as all the activity performed in the past occurred at an artisanal mining scale, operated by the local miners working for gemstones. The Company is currently conducting field activities with the view to drilling in the near term.
